6 Signs You Might Have PTSD

The majority of people experience at least one traumatic event during their lifetime. Trauma affects everyone differently. When you hear the term post-traumatic stress disorder or PTSD, what do you think of? It is most commonly associated with military veterans. However, anyone can develop PTSD after a terrible event that they have trouble processing. The event could be anything from a car crash or abusive relationship to the death of a friend. The first step to getting help with the disorder is becoming familiar with the symptoms. 

Traumatic Flashbacks

Flashbacks and lingering thoughts of the trauma are signs you might be suffering from PTSD. In extreme cases, your flashbacks may be so vivid that they seem to pull you out of reality. Less intense intrusive thoughts may also occur. If you frequently find yourself anxious and stressed from unwelcome memories, you may have a disorder. Places like Rey Health can help you get to the bottom of these instances.

Changes in Emotions

Traumatic events obviously have an impact on your emotional state, but sometimes that effect lingers in unusual ways. Have you noticed that your distress is fading into numbness? When your brain becomes overwhelmed, you can enter a period where you do not feel much of anything. If you have been in that state for an extended amount of time, there might be an issue.

Being Overly Vigilant

Many who suffer trauma become more aware of risk factors around them. You may even become hypervigilant. Hypervigilance means that you are mentally on edge. That results in mental stress and physical jumpiness. Some aren't conscious of the change, so don't be afraid to talk to a trusted friend or family member about any differences that they've seen.

Increase in Nightmares

The thoughts that plague your mind during the day can present as recurring nightmares. You can have unpleasant dreams night after night that center around the traumatic event which you endured. Be especially aware of this symptom if it starts to interfere with your sleeping patterns. 

Trouble Concentrating

There are many reasons people have a hard time concentrating. You should consider what is causing your trouble. Is your mind wandering back to the event? Are you trying to distract yourself from sadness? Have bad dreams led to sleepiness? A lot of people with PTSD note that their concentration is impaired.

Facing Triggers

The word trigger is used in a variety of ways. If you have post-traumatic stress disorder, you may be all too familiar with the definition of emotional trigger. No matter how small they are, certain connections to your trauma can quickly send you into a downward spiral. You may find that there are places, people, shows, objects, or even holidays that affect you differently. Your triggers can lead to intense depression or panic attacks.

Post-traumatic stress disorder is more widespread than you may expect. If you identified with any of the signs of PTSD, be sure not to isolate, blame yourself, or become reckless. There is help available to those who seek it.

How to Create a Relaxing Environment for Your Home Office

Working from home is ideal for people who don't want to deal with long commutes and expensive parking. However, household life can also provide a lot of distractions and create stress. Making your home office as relaxing and stress-free as possible may increase your overall productivity when working remotely. Here are some tips on creating a relaxing environment for your home office. 

Bring Some Greenery into Your Office

Indoor plants are wonderful additions to any home office: They improve air circulation and make the room feel more alive. Succulents and succulent hybrids have become popular features in office spaces because they are visually appealing and require less care than traditional plants. 

Be sure to research which plants might be best for your office by considering their natural lighting requirements and their maintenance needs.

Add Soothing Aromas

Scents are very effective at evoking specific emotions. Having soothing smells in your home office may help you stay calm and alert as you work. Scented candles are traditionally used for this purpose. However, placing a scent diffuser or an electric wax warmer in your office can provide a soothing fragrance without the need for a flame.

If you are growing tired of one particular scent, don't feel afraid to switch it out. Or, if you start to experience nasal fatigue and you cannot smell the scent anymore, sniff some coffee beans to reset your olfactory system. 

Stay Organized and Clutter-Free

A cluttered office can feel overwhelming and cause more stress in your work environment. Not to mention, searching through piles of papers for the documents you need wastes precious time. Keeping home office furniture clear of clutter and all of your files organized is essential for relaxation and productivity. 

Though it may seem like a hassle, reviewing your files every couple of years to get rid of ones that are no longer useful is incredibly helpful in reducing the possibility of future clutter.

Generate Ambient Noise

Having peace and quiet can be relaxing for some people. For others, it is distracting because it allows the mind to wander. If you are someone who thrives when working in coffee shops and cafes, it may be beneficial to purchase an electronic white noise generator or a tabletop fountain to provide ambient noise in your office.

For many people, background noise is stimulating enough to keep errant thoughts at bay without diverting them from the task at hand. It is certainly worth a try to introduce some soundscapes if you feel that this applies to you. 

Ensure That Your Office Chair Is Ergonomic

There is nothing more disruptive to productivity than an uncomfortable office chair. Discomfort caused by a lack of ergonomic support can be quite distracting by prompting you to shift periodically in an effort to find a more comfortable position.

You may even develop neck and back pain over time from improper sitting postures. For this reason, it is crucial that your chair is designed to promote beneficial sitting habits, eliminating unnecessary pressure from areas of the body that are prone to strain.

The home environment presents its own unique challenges to working efficiently. Creating an office space that is calming to the senses can promote productivity and alertness without resulting in burnout.

Whetstone vs. Honing Steel: When Should You Use Them?

Honing steels and whetstones are essential tools to help you maintain sharp edges and the right balance for your kitchen blades. Not only that – using a dull blade can be downright dangerous.

Ensuring that all your knives are properly maintained will make chopping, slicing, and dicing relatively effortless – however, only using honing steel or a whetstone won’t do much good because you need to use both of these tools together to keep blades sharp and edges straight.

Whetstone and Honing Steel: What’s the Difference?

Whetstones are used to sharpen blades while honing steel realigns curled edges and straightens them out. Honing steel is often referred to as “sharpening steel,” but this is incorrect – honing steel does not sharpen blades.

When to Use a Whetstone

A whetstone is a flat, rectangular piece of stone. They are available in different sizes and gradients – like fine and coarse sandpaper. Oil stones are traditional whetstones that need to be coated in oil before use, but water stones need to be soaked in water. Water stones and oil stones both work well, but water stones make cleanup easier afterward. 

When your blades feel like they need to be sharpened, you should use a whetstone. If you’re a home chef who uses your knives often, you will usually have to sharpen them around twice a year. 

You can use either a grinder or a whetstone to sharpen blades, but whetstones are better because they won’t eventually destroy your blades after repeated sharpening. By using a whetstone, your blades will last you a lifetime. 

How to Use a Whetstone

When it comes to using a whetstone, practice makes perfect – don’t expect to be able to sharpen your blade perfectly on the first try. Over time, you’ll gain more control and learn the proper technique to use your whetstone correctly.

When you begin using a whetstone, try to hold the blade at a 20-degree angle. Begin by pulling the shaft toward you while the blade makes contact with the stone. 

When you are feeling more confident, you can push, pull, or move the blade around the stone by using small circular movements – just be careful not to push too hard, or you can dig the blade into the stone and damage both the stone and your blade.

Use a timer when you’re sharpening your blade on the whetstone because you need to sharpen the other blade for the same amount of time by using the same movements – this will give your blade balance and an ultra-sharp edge.

While you continue to work the blade over the whetstone, you’ll notice wet grime beginning to build up where the blade makes contact. Let the grime accumulate because it aids the sharpening process.

When to Use a Honing Steel

You should use honing steel to hone your blades after each. Every chop and slice can cause a small amount of damage to your blade – especially when you’re using it to chop vegetables on a hard surface or to slice bone. 

Because the knife is hitting a hard surface reputedly, small twists and bends begin to form quickly and these can throw your knife and shaft out of alignment. 

Honing will help keep the blade straight and repair any curling or damage caused by normal use. When you’re blade is properly aligned with its shaft, it will perform at its best, which will help you perform at your best in the kitchen, too.

It is important to remember, however, that honing steel is a maintenance tool, not a blade sharpener.
